Nestled in Guernsey County, one of Ohio’s cherished state parks boasts a serene lake that is a favorite spot for relaxation. The designated swimming area offers an ideal setting for a fun-filled day with the family, while nearby hiking trails provide a quick escape into nature’s beauty!

This well-known camping spot in Springfield boasts an impressive 2,400-foot expanse of sandy beach. It’s an ideal retreat for sunbathing during those warm summer afternoons. Covering 4,016 acres of scenic wilderness to wander through, it’s easy to see why residents cherish this picturesque location.

Nestled in Adams County lies the enchanting Mineral Springs Lake, a stunning body of water nourished by natural springs rich in beneficial minerals. This serene location offers an ideal setting for a family camping getaway, promising a weekend filled with magic and natural beauty.

Rocky Fork State Park in Hillsboro offers a variety of enjoyable activities such as lakeside camping, paddle boat rentals, fishing, and swimming. Even if you can’t make it for the weekend, you can still have a great time by spending a day relaxing on the beach by the lake.

Nestled within the expansive 26,824 acres of Zaleski State Forest in McArthur lies the serene Lake Hope State Park, home to a hidden gem of a beach. Covering a more manageable 2,983 acres, this state park offers ample opportunities for exploration and leisure, allowing visitors to spend hours basking in the beauty of its natural surroundings.

Indian Lake State Park, located in Lakeview, boasts two beautiful public beaches: Old Field Beach and Fox Island Beach. In addition to sunbathing and swimming, visitors can enjoy activities like boating and water skiing. Spanning 800 acres, this park is a beloved destination for families and outdoor enthusiasts during the summer months.
